How we are structured
Integral is the brand name under which the member firms of Integral Services GmbH operate and deliver professional services. Collectively, these firms constitute the Integral network. The term “Integral” may refer either to specific member firms or, more broadly, to several or all firms within the network.
According to German law, accounting and advisory firms must remain independent. Therefore, Integral member firms do not function as a single corporate multinational. The Integral network is not a global partnership, a single entity, or a multinational corporation. Instead, it is comprised of firms that are separate legal entities. Despite this independence, the firms in the network are committed to working in close cooperation to provide high-quality services to clients across Germany.
Firms in the Integral network are either members of, or otherwise affiliated with, Integral Services GmbH (IS), a German private limited liability company. IS itself does not engage in regulated accounting, advisory or audit services. Rather, IS coordinates the activities of the network’s member firms and provides technical infrastructure and services to end-clients and network companies. IS focuses on areas such as strategy, brand, and recruiting, technical development and implementing policies to promote a unified and coordinated approach among member firms when appropriate.
Member firms are authorized to use the Integral name and have access to the shared resources, methodologies, and standards of the network. They may request support from other member firms or obtain professional services from them as needed.
Integral Services GmbH develops and coordinates common policies, methodologies, and quality standards that are recommended for use by the member firms. Each audit firm, however, remains solely responsible for establishing, maintaining, and monitoring its own system of quality management and for complying with all applicable professional and legal requirements.
It is important to note that the Integral network is not an international partnership. Many member firms include “Integral” in their official legal names. However, each member firm operates independently: no firm acts as an agent for Integral Services GmbH or for any other member firm, nor can it obligate them in any way. Each firm is responsible solely for its own actions or omissions. Likewise, IS cannot act on behalf of any member firm and is only liable for its own actions or omissions.
